#160 The Year AI got real - from curiosity to consequence

In a year that transformed AI, discussions reveal a shift from curiosity to execution. Key themes include the critical role of infrastructure and energy, with GPUs evolving into sophisticated data centers. Breakthroughs in models like GPT-5 and the concept of agentic browsers highlight a future of multimodal reasoning. Predictions emerge about personal on-device agents reshaping workflows and a push for energy-first strategies. As AI enters a governance phase, the focus turns to outcome-driven enterprise solutions and the profound implications for work and human purpose.
